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Kafr Al Qasali, is also a hot month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 19.2°C (66.6°F) and an average high of 34.9°C (94.8°F).

Temperature

Kafr Al Qasali experiences an average high-temperature of a still tropical 34.9°C (94.8°F) in June, subtly different from May's 32.4°C (90.3°F). Kafr Al Qasali documents a substantial deviation from daytime highs with a consistent low-temperature of 19.2°C (66.6°F) during June nights.

Heat index

June's heat index is evaluated at a scorching 42°C (107.6°F). More preventive actions are needed, risk of heat exhaustion and heat cramps is significant. Prolonged activity may trigger heatstroke.
It is noted that heat index values are ascertained for locations in the shade and with gentle breezes. Uninterrupted exposure to the sun may boost the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'real feel', is calculated by taking the relative humidity value for a specific location and factoring it into the air temperature reading. The influence of weather is personal, differing among a variety of individuals based on differences in body mass, stature, and the level of physical activity. Direct sun rays can make one feel hotter, potentially raising the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ly important for children. Young children typically face greater hazards than adults because they do not sweat as much. Their larger skin surface in comparison to their little bodies and the high heat production from their active nature compounds their vulnerability.
One way the human body deals with excessive warmth is by perspiring and allowing sweat to evaporate. When relative humidity is heightened, it slows the rate of evaporation, thereby decreasing the body's ability to shed heat and creating a sensation of overheating. Accumulating more heat than the body can dissipate leads to an uptick in body temperature, with potential heat stress consequences.

UV index

In June, the average daily maximum UV index is 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: A maximum high daily UV index of 7 during June translates into the following directions:
Embrace precautions and observe sun safety norms. Evasion of sunburn is a necessity. The Sun's UV radiation is most intense from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sun exposure during these hours. Wearing a wide-brim hat can block approximately 50% of UV radiation, protecting the eyes.
